This mountain found in Sibuyan Island,is the highest peak in Romblon and considered to be among the more formidable mountains in the country. Wild and unexplored,Mt.Guiting-Guiting presents a challenge to seasoned climbers. Rising a little more than 6,000 feet above sea level,its rugged terrain never fails to lure mountaineers to scale its peak; the sheer jagged peak rises 2,075 meters above sea level. The summit provides a magnificent view of the entire island and neighboring Romblon and Marinduque. Wild ferns,orchids,and bonsais dot the rugged trails. Hiring an experienced guide during a climb is a must.
Mt. Guiting-Guiting straddles the towns of Magdiwang,San Fernando,and Cajidiocan in the island of Sibuyan.
How to get there:
The province is accessible by ship from Manila,Batangas,Mindoro and Lucena. The ports of Romblon (in Romblon) and Odiongan (in Tablas) are the major entry points to the province.
From the ports of San Agustin or Romblon,board the ferry bound for the town of Magdiwang,the jump-off point to the site.
